diff options
author | Andreas Sturmlechner <asturm@gentoo.org> | 2021-12-16 14:35:59 +0100 |
---|---|---|
committer | Andreas Sturmlechner <asturm@gentoo.org> | 2021-12-16 14:36:17 +0100 |
commit | 647c5c21fc556bd023bd4e01e604888f5ba74da2 (patch) | |
tree | cfd77506a3655bcddbe38f5aa77d490d80808d40 /dev-cpp/eigen | |
parent | dev-qt/qtcore: Fix stack smashing crash (diff) | |
download | gentoo-647c5c21fc556bd023bd4e01e604888f5ba74da2.tar.gz gentoo-647c5c21fc556bd023bd4e01e604888f5ba74da2.tar.bz2 gentoo-647c5c21fc556bd023bd4e01e604888f5ba74da2.zip |
dev-cpp/eigen: Drop 3.3.7-r1
Package-Manager: Portage-3.0.30, Repoman-3.0.3
Signed-off-by: Andreas Sturmlechner <asturm@gentoo.org>
Diffstat (limited to 'dev-cpp/eigen')
-rw-r--r-- | dev-cpp/eigen/Manifest | 1 | ||||
-rw-r--r-- | dev-cpp/eigen/eigen-3.3.7-r1.ebuild | 98 |
2 files changed, 0 insertions, 99 deletions
diff --git a/dev-cpp/eigen/Manifest b/dev-cpp/eigen/Manifest index d6069d9926d7..c696a730c0d1 100644 --- a/dev-cpp/eigen/Manifest +++ b/dev-cpp/eigen/Manifest @@ -1,3 +1,2 @@ -DIST eigen-3.3.7-gitlab.tar.bz2 1663474 BLAKE2B 70c2f6305ca205d62755cf5e90961088938b8daf56b7cc27abf52f0731064858ada523009d6bf5f014e24b34ceeafe59f918c385d12ccfe249ddb675e13d37a8 SHA512 ea3f1570de3be9ec230d2fbd0f2ae246bf5fd13da79835bf546eb31524796f26f9f633ee779f77942b370a8d540c5cbbd8dd033ccec53a44b692c7e407d6266f DIST eigen-3.3.9.tar.gz 2142379 BLAKE2B 437dc190fdf7a416d0a5cf81703ef4cc73c195f0f3e7c853e0ab38cf904608ddd4485cc4e15eb0cd5e3c401276f270f3c86f538f205cc91b8c83e131d1bc916d SHA512 16244cc89f2e1879543232b965cbf653b3ccf10e967c8c437a41e27d8320392bdf584d8c24b8a97406ab7d1481d5154da74e0702ec1334ae6a46de83f4573a46 DIST eigen-3.4.0.tar.gz 2705005 BLAKE2B ae5f774a6ed36f52cf9fc3206e50796abacbba69fd0f67cd5759b4e04d847aa656861d5e06e6cd0d798a17f2b06abdb70b16f795a626bdd29edcc872c33821f8 SHA512 ba75ecb760e32acf4ceaf27115468e65d4f77c44f8d519b5a13e7940af2c03a304ad433368cb6d55431f307c5c39e2666ab41d34442db3cf441638e51f5c3b6a diff --git a/dev-cpp/eigen/eigen-3.3.7-r1.ebuild b/dev-cpp/eigen/eigen-3.3.7-r1.ebuild deleted file mode 100644 index 68821a80607c..000000000000 --- a/dev-cpp/eigen/eigen-3.3.7-r1.ebuild +++ /dev/null @@ -1,98 +0,0 @@ -# Copyright 1999-2021 Gentoo Authors -# Distributed under the terms of the GNU General Public License v2 - -EAPI=7 - -FORTRAN_NEEDED="test" -inherit cmake cuda fortran-2 - -DESCRIPTION="C++ template library for linear algebra" -HOMEPAGE="https://eigen.tuxfamily.org/index.php?title=Main_Page" -SRC_URI="https://gitlab.com/libeigen/eigen/-/archive/${PV}/${P}.tar.bz2 -> ${P}-gitlab.tar.bz2" - -LICENSE="MPL-2.0" -SLOT="3" -KEYWORDS="amd64 ~arm arm64 ~ppc ~ppc64 x86 ~amd64-linux ~x86-linux" -IUSE="cpu_flags_arm_neon cpu_flags_ppc_altivec cpu_flags_ppc_vsx cuda debug doc openmp test" #zvector - -RESTRICT="!test? ( test )" - -BDEPEND=" - doc? ( - app-doc/doxygen[dot] - dev-texlive/texlive-bibtexextra - dev-texlive/texlive-fontsextra - dev-texlive/texlive-fontutils - dev-texlive/texlive-latex - dev-texlive/texlive-latexextra - ) - test? ( virtual/pkgconfig ) -" -DEPEND=" - cuda? ( dev-util/nvidia-cuda-toolkit ) - test? ( - dev-libs/gmp:0 - dev-libs/mpfr:0 - media-libs/freeglut - media-libs/glew - sci-libs/adolc[sparse] - sci-libs/cholmod - sci-libs/fftw:3.0 - sci-libs/pastix - sci-libs/scotch - sci-libs/spqr - sci-libs/superlu - sci-libs/umfpack - virtual/opengl - ) -" -# Missing: -# METIS-5 -# GOOGLEHASH - -PATCHES=( "${FILESDIR}"/${P}-gentoo-cmake.patch ) - -src_prepare() { - cmake_src_prepare - - cmake_comment_add_subdirectory demos - - if ! use test; then - sed -e "/add_subdirectory(test/s/^/#DONOTCOMPILE /g" \ - -e "/add_subdirectory(blas/s/^/#DONOTCOMPILE /g" \ - -e "/add_subdirectory(lapack/s/^/#DONOTCOMPILE /g" \ - -i CMakeLists.txt || die - fi - - use cuda && cuda_src_prepare -} - -src_configure() { - local mycmakeargs=( - -DCMAKEPACKAGE_INSTALL_DIR="${EPREFIX}"/usr/$(get_libdir)/cmake/${PN}${SLOT} - ) - use test && mycmakeargs+=( - -DEIGEN_TEST_CXX11=ON - -DEIGEN_TEST_NOQT=ON - -DEIGEN_TEST_ALTIVEC=$(usex cpu_flags_ppc_altivec) - -DEIGEN_TEST_CUDA=$(usex cuda) - -DEIGEN_TEST_OPENMP=$(usex openmp) - -DEIGEN_TEST_NEON64=$(usex cpu_flags_arm_neon) - -DEIGEN_TEST_VSX=$(usex cpu_flags_ppc_vsx) - ) - cmake_src_configure -} - -src_compile() { - cmake_src_compile - use doc && cmake_src_compile doc - if use test; then - cmake_src_compile blas - cmake_src_compile buildtests - fi -} - -src_install() { - use doc && local HTML_DOCS=( "${BUILD_DIR}"/doc/html/. ) - cmake_src_install -} |